About Akiko Tsuruga
Organist Akiko Tsuruga is an accomplished composer and extraordinary performer who has received high accolades from saxophonist Lou Donaldson, calling her “The Queen of the Organ”. Organist Dr. Lonnie Smith says “Akiko’s playing is like watching a flower blooming and a bird spreading her wings in the music world. Akiko is here to stay.” Tsuruga’s playing complements fellow musicians on stage to sound as good as possible, sharing a common joy, and an intensely positive energy for great musical experiences. Akiko’s style is light, and can shift from playing funky boogaloo to be-bop to blues. Tsuruga has played in Lou Donaldson’s band since 2007 at New York’s Carnegie Hall, The Village Vanguard, and Dizzy’ Club. Akiko began playing the organ at the age of 3, and includes organists Jimmy Smith, Brother Jack McDuff, Charles Earland, Jimmy McGriff, and her mentor and teacher, Dr Lonnie Smith as influences. Tsuruga has 10 recordings as a leader and ranks as one of today’s top organists. Tsuruga is selected 2020 Downbeat Magazine Critics Poll Rising Star Organ. She is the real deal.
